I have seen faster results with this procedure and Carboxy Pneumo dissection, smart lipo afterwards to tighten the skin and under local anesthesia. I just watched a doctor that stated if PRP or Cell recovery is used you should be able to sit immediately?
Answer: Brazilian Butt Lift Getting a Brazilian Butt Lift under local anesthesia can be very painful and is not recommended. Modern general anesthesia is low risk and has less drawbacks.

Answer: Is the recovery faster for BBL with local anesthesia? You do not necessarily need general anesthesia, but I do think it is a better patient experience. I have performed many of these procedures with local and sedation, but it is certainly not for everyone and risk benefit analysis must be performed for each patient. If you want as much projection with a high volume transfer, local with sedation is probably not a good idea. Having to transfer 1200 cc to 2000 cc per buttock is very painful for the patient. Answer: Local anesthesia for BBL Thanks for your question -Typically the amount of volume of fat harvesting required for brazilian butt lifts (liposuction and fat transfer to hips and buttocks) typically means that local anesthesia isn't a practical way to have surgery done. I hope that helps!

Answer: Is the recovery faster for BBL with local anesthesia? Thank you for your question. For smaller procedures, like removing moles or revising scars, local anesthesia can be a great choice. For larger procedures, I tell all of my patients the same thing. My goals as your surgeon are your safety, outcome and comfort. In that order. When you have a larger procedure performed under local, you often sacrifice one or all of those main goals. Having this surgery under general anesthesia allows the patient to be monitored under anesthesia, have the highest level of comfort, and for the surgeon to be more aggressive with the liposuction needed. As far as PRP goes, we are still investigating its uses, but are optimistic that it can help with the take of the grafting. I will still recommend to patients that they avoid sitting in one position for long periods of time. t’s important to make sure you search for a board certified plastic surgeon who has experience in this type of surgery.
